- [ ] Locked case of Brellix test handsets for the Ashgrove off-site. Case stays sealed; inventory sheet taped inside the lid pocket. Confirm count with Marta before it leaves the Corvane office. Courier collects from reception at 08:30, signs the transfer log, nothing else released with it. The confidential hand-over instruction for the courier follows directly below this item.

dispatch memo: the sorius tamius courier leaves the praeth ledger at gate 4873 under passcode 928014

**Release checklist — Varnet Gateway 4.2**

Confirm log sampling is enabled before shipping any plugin that calls the Chattermill relay service. The relay emits one log line per heartbeat; unsampled output will flood the shared ingest tier and your plugin will be throttled by the Quillport scheduler. Set sample rate to 1:50 minimum, verify with a dry run against the staging relay, and attach sampler config to your submission. Plugins failing this check are rejected automatically. Record the verification token from your final dry run below.

build token for tajeg-bajep: htk14_409ba9df6b8acb

**Handover: Brightpath deep-link routing**

Marek — the new router in the Lumora app now resolves deep links through the Pathkey service before falling back to the legacy map. Review the fallback ordering carefully; it's easy to invert. Staging config lives in the Pathkey console, which is currently locked behind the recovery flow. Unlock it with the passphrase below.

vault phrase of kagef-tagaf = oliael-sormir

## Break-glass: log sampling on Chirpline

Chirpline is our chattiest service — it logs every heartbeat, so we sample at 1% in production. Plugin authors: if you're chasing a gnarly bug and 1% isn't cutting it, there's a break-glass path to bump sampling to 100% for ten minutes. Use it sparingly; full-volume logs will happily eat a day's storage budget in an hour. The override panel in the Quillgate console is locked, and it accepts the recovery passphrase below.

strongbox words: oliael-gilax-lamael